Obituary of Hilda Beatrice McEwen

Our dear Auntie Hilda passed away peacefully at the Southwood Care Centre on Friday, September 28, 2007 at the age of 96 years. Hilda was born on June 7, 1911 at Carlstadt, AB and spent her childhood in Medicine Hat, AB. She graduated from the University of Alberta in 1932 and had a fulfilling career as a Clinical Dietician. Hilda was a founding member of the Alberta Branch of the Pi Beta Phi Fraternity, a member of the Registered Dieticians Association, the Knox United Church and the Calgary Golf and Country Club. Hilda was a generous and loving lady, a good friend and confidant. We will miss her feisty nature and her sharp intellect. Hilda is survived and will be missed by her sister Dorothy (the Late: Gordon) Black; nieces Barbara (Bryan) Huston, Margaret (Roy) Nelson; and nephews Kenneth (Bonny) Black and Robert Black and their families. Hilda was predeceased by her parents Sydney and Amy (nee Powell) McEwen and her dearest friend Gweyn King. A private Memorial Service will be held at a later date.
